Matured beyond its roots as a basic trading cost estimator or post-trade cost analysis reporting tool, TCA has morphed into a dynamic, real-time information-rich platform that offers greater opportunities for alpha capture and nuanced, strategically effective order management. Kissell highlights the many ways that TCA can add value for the single stock trader, the algorithmic trader or strategy engine, the portfolio or quantitative trading desk, and the portfolio manager.TOPICS: Portfolio construction, equity portfolio management, wealth management
